An unforgettable retreat for families and friends awaits in Agadir, offering an escape from winter’s chill with relaxation, activities, and wonderful coastal weather paired with Moroccan hospitality.

This holiday season, The View Agadir invites families to experience an unforgettable getaway along Morocco’s breathtaking Atlantic coast. Thanks to direct flights from major European cities such as Paris, London, Frankfurt, Amsterdam, and Copenhagen, reaching this stunning destination is both convenient and hassle-free. Situated in a prime coastal location, Agadir boasts an exceptional year-round climate, with winter temperatures averaging a pleasant 20–22°C. This mild, sunny weather provides the ideal setting for outdoor adventures, from beachside relaxation to scenic explorations, perfect for families and friends escaping colder winter climates.

With its blend of luxury and comfort, the property offers an inviting space for quality time, allowing families and friends to celebrate the season together. Thoughtfully designed amenities, including family-friendly dining and group activities, ensure that all ages can enjoy bonding in a beautiful and vibrant environment.

The View Agadir has curated a variety of experiences designed to captivate families and groups of friends, blending culinary delights, entertainment, and wellness in a luxurious setting. Food enthusiasts can savor unique dining experiences across the resort, starting with Mima Kitchen, where neo-Moroccan dishes are crafted using fresh, local ingredients that honor the region’s rich flavors while offering a modern twist. For those craving Italian and Mediterranean cuisine, Le Sensya is an exceptional choice, helmed by the renowned Michelin-starred chef Francesco Franzene, who brings his expertise and creativity to every plate, elevating beloved Italian classics with innovative techniques and refined Mediterranean flavors. The property offers family-friendly menus, ensuring that even the youngest guests can enjoy thoughtfully prepared meals in vibrant, inviting settings.

Throughout the holiday season, groups can participate in activities that bring everyone together. The exclusive Family Yoga and Wellness program offers gentle yoga sessions and relaxation techniques, providing a unique way for parents and children to unwind and reconnect. Young guests can also enjoy the Kid’s View filled with exciting activities like treasure hunts, magic shows, and creative workshops, while teens can socialize in the dedicated activities, ensuring everyone has something to enjoy.

The View Agadir offers more than just on-site entertainment. Families and friends are invited to join guided excursions to explore Agadir’s natural beauty and cultural sites, or to try family surfing lessons on the Atlantic coast. These experiences are designed to create lasting memories and deepen family connections in an inspiring setting.

For a cosy moment, The Chay Lounge presents a special Afternoon Tea featuring Moroccan delicacies and festive pastries. Parents and children alike can relax over freshly baked treats, enjoying the warmth of Moroccan hospitality in a tranquil setting.

With spacious family suites, attentive service, and a variety of exclusive activities, The View Agadir ensures every family member has a memorable and enjoyable stay. From adventure-filled days to relaxing moments, this luxury destination offers the perfect balance for families seeking both excitement and relaxation during the school break.
